  • Purpose Recent studies have demonstrated the usefulness of diffusion-weighted MR neurography (DW MRN) for assessing nerve roots. This study aimed to evaluate the utility of DW MRN with a unidirectional motion-probing gradient (MPG) for the lumbar nerve roots at 1.5T MR. Materials and Methods Sixty-four lumbar spine MRI scans with DW MRN using anteroposterior unidirectional MPG were retrospectively analyzed. Any changes in the 512 lumbar spinal nerve roots from L3 to S1 were evaluated using T2-weighted imaging (T2WI), contrast-enhanced T1-weighted imaging (CE T1WI), and DW MRN, with agreement and correlation analysis. Results T2WI revealed compression of 78 nerve roots, and CE T1WI revealed 52 instances of nerve root enhancement. Sixty-seven nerve roots showed swelling and hyperintensity on DW MRN. A total of 42 nerve roots showed changes in the CE T1WI and DW MRN sequences. Moderate to substantial agreement and moderate positive correlation were observed between DW MRN and CE T1WI, as well as DW MRN and T2WI (κ = 0.59-0.65, ρ = 0.600-0.653). Conclusion DW MRN with unidirectional anteroposterior MPG can help evaluate neuritisrelated changes in spinal nerve roots and could serve as a sequence capable of complementing or substituting gadolinium CE imaging.

  • 비파괴 검사란 재료나 제품을 원형과 기능에 변화를 주지 않고 실시하여 원하는 정보를 획득할 수 있는 검사를 의미한다. 비파괴검사는 점검자의 육안 조사를 통한 수작업으로 이루어지고 있기 때문에 점검자의 주관이 개입되며, 점검자에 따라 검사 결과의 차이가 있을 수 있으므로 신뢰도의 차이가 발생하게 된다. 그러므로 본 논문에서는 비파괴 검사를 이용하여 획득한 세라믹 소재 영상에서 효율적으로 결함을 검출하는 방법을 제안한다. 제안된 방법은 세라믹 소재 영상에 가우시안 필터링 기법을 적용하여 잡음을 제거하고, Ends-in Search Stretching 기법을 적용하여 명암 대비를 강조한다. 명암 대비가 강조된 영상에 샤프닝 기법을 적용하여 윤곽선을 강조한다. 윤곽선이 강조된 영상에 $3{\times}3 $ Roberts 마스크를 적용하여 강조된 윤곽선을 추출하고, Glassfire 기법을 적용하여 라벨링한 후, 시그마 퍼지 이진화 기법과 형태학적 정보를 이용하여 잡음을 제거하고 결함 영역을 검출한다. 제안된 방법을 세라믹 소재 영상을 대상으로 실험한 결과, 효율적으로 결함을 검출하는 것을 확인할 수 있었다.

  • The purpose of this study was to examine the usefulness of diffusion weighted images in breast MRI by performing a quantitative comparative analysis in patients diagnosed with DCIS. On a 3.0T MR scanner, diffusion weighted images and ADC map images were obtained from 20 patients histologically diagnosed with ductal carcinoma in situ (DCIS). The findings from the quantitative image analysis are the following: The diffusion weighted images showed higher SNR and CNR at the lesion area. In addition, the ADC values were lower at the lesion area.

  • This paper considers the relationship between ethics and archives by asking the question "who is the archivist?". Aside from this, the researcher also emphasized the following theses. First, archival science should search for ethics as a discourse and not just the Code of Ethics. Second, an archivist should state his/her view in their archives field. Third, archival science should search for both personal and practical knowledge. Aside from these, this article argues also that an epistemological approach is necessary for ethics.

  • In this study, we designed and implemented a instruction emphasizing mathematical argument for fifth-grade students and analyzed the teaching practices. Through a literature review related to instruction emphasizing mathematical argument, we organized a teaching model of five phases that explain why the general claim that the sum of consecutive odd numbers equals a square number is true: 1) noticing patterns, 2) articulating conjectures, 3) representing through visual model, 4) arguing based on representation, 5) comparing and contrasting. Then, we analyzed the argumentation stream by phases to observe how the instruction emphasizing mathematical argument is implemented in the elementary classroom. Based on the results of this study, we discuss the implications of teaching a mathematical argument in elementary school.

  • Purpose: To assess the usefulness of breath-hold fast MR imaging of liver with fat suppression (FS) by application of chemical saturation technique in the diagnosis of regional fatty changes suspected in sonography. Materials and Methods: Thirteen patients who had focal lesions with diffuse, homogeneous signal changes after FS through chemical saturation technique without additional changes of imaging parameter during MR imaging of liver were selected. T1-weighted fast low-angle shot and T2-weighted turbo spin-echo sequences were obtained with or without FS during each single breath-holding session. Subjective changes of signal intensity between the pre-FS and the FS images were compared with the sonographic findings in each lesion. Results: Seven lesions of decreased signal intensity after FS on T1 or T2-weighted images, including three lesions only at FS T1 images, were regarded as focal fat infiltration. All seven lesions had compatible sonographic findings as homogenously echogenic areas. Another six lesions of subjectively increased signal intensity including two lesions only at FS T2 images were regarded as focal fat sparing. All six lesions had sonographic findings as homogenous echo poor areas suggesting focal fat sparing. In cases regarded as fat infiltration, score changes were more prominent at FS T1 images than FS T2 images(p=0.0002). In cases regarded as fat sparing, score changes were more prominent at FS T2 images than FS T1 images(p=0.042). Conclusion: Breath-hold fast T1 and T2-weighted MR imaging with and without chemical saturation pre-pulse may be sufficient for characterization of regional fatty changes in the differential diagnosis of focal hepatic lesion found at sonography.

  • Purpose : The present study was undertaken to evaluate the usefulness of cerebral diffusion (DWI) and perfusion MR imaging (PWI) in rabbit models with hyperacute cerebral ischemic infarction. Materials and Methods : Experimental cerebral infarction were induced by direct injection of mixture of Histoacryl glue, lipiodol, and tungsten powder into the internal cerebral artery of 6 New-Zealand white rabbits, and they underwent conventional T1 and T2 weighted MR imaging, DWI, and PWI within 1 hour after the occlusion of internal cerebral artery. The PWI scan for each rabbit was obtained at the level of lateral ventricle and 1cm cranial to the basal ganglia. By postprocessing using special imaging software, perfusion images including cerebral blood volume (CBV), cerebral blood flow (CBF), and mean transit time (MTT) maps were obtained. The detection of infarcted lesion were evaluated on both perfusion maps and DWI. MTT difference time were measured in the perfusion defect lesion and symmetric contralateral normal cerebral hemisphere. Results : In all rabbits, there was no abnormal signal intensity on T2WI. But on DWI, abnormal high signal intensity, suggesting cerebral infarction, were detected in all rabbits. PWI (rCBV, CBF and MTT map) also showed perfusion defect in all rabbits. In four rabbits, the calculated square of perfusion defect in MTT map is larger than that of CBF map and in two rabbits, the calculated size of perfusion defect in MTT map and CBF map is same. Any rabbits do not show larger perfusion defect on CBF map than MTT map. In comparison between CBF map and DWI, 3 rabbits show larger square of lesion on CBF map than on DWI. The others shows same square of lesion on both technique. The size of lesion shown in 6 MTT map were larger than DWI. In three cases, the size of lesion shown in CBF map is equal to DWI. But these were smaller than MTT map. The calculated square of lesion in CBF map, equal to that of DWI and smaller than MTT map was three. And in one case, the calculated square of perfusion defect in MTT map was largest, and that of DWI was smallest. Conclusion : DWI and PWI may be useful in diagnosing hyperacute cerebral ischemic infarction and in e-valuating the cerebral hemodynamics in the rabbits.

  • 교수-학습 방법 발전이 필요하다는 논리와 관련해서 선진국들의 교육 추세를 눈여겨볼 필요가 있다. 첫째, 교육이라는 행위가 교사가 주도하는 교수(teaching, instruction)로부터 학생이 주도하는 학습 (learning)으로 바뀌어 가는 추세이고, 둘째, 학습에 있어서 자극-반응 모델에 기초한 반응에는 강조를 두지 않고 인지(cognition), 즉 지각과 사고를 강조하고 있는 추세이며, 셋째, 따라서 학생이 학습을 제대로 해 가는 데 필요한 여러 가지 방략(strategy), 가령 구성적 방략이나, 비고츠키 모델 등이 개발되거나 원용되고 때로는 기존 방략들(탐구적 방법, 문제해결 방법 등)이 재 강조되면서, 그 방략들이 학생들에게 유효하도록 가르쳐 지고 있는 실정이다.(중략)

  • 화장품 시장은 유통에 따라서 가격, 디자인, 제품 등의 요소가 결정되는 특수한 성격이 강하다. 본 연구에서는 화장품 특판 시장에서 나타나는 디자인적 차별성을 살펴 보고 향후 발전 방안을 모색해보고자 하는데 있다. 연구결과, 바디케어 특판 화장품의 경우 차별화를 강조한 형태, 함량을 강조한 형태, 사용자의 사용성을 강조한 형태등이 가장 큰 고려 대상이었다. 그리고 특판 시장의 경우에는 가격 경쟁력 문제를 디자인으로 보완할 수 있는 부분이 있다는 것을 알 수 있었다.

  • 오늘날 우리의 교육은 교육과정에 나와 있는 내용의 구성에 대해서는 어떤 부분을 강조해야 하는가? 그리고 왜 강조해야 하는가?에 대해서 학생들에게 잘 전달하지 않은 채, 어려운 공식 ${\cdot}$ 원리 ${\cdot}$ 법칙 등의 유도와 문제풀이 등으로 인해 학생들은 점점 수학에 대해 흥미를 잃고 있다. 본 연구에서는 현행 고등학교 수학에서의 미분과 적분 단원의 내용 구성에 있어서 문제점을 살펴보고, 수학 학습이 학습자에게 좀더 의미 있는 활동이 되도록 미분과 적분 단원의 내용에 대한 바람직한 지도계열에 대해서 살펴보고, 지도시 특히 강조해야 할 점들을 대학수학에서의 이론적 배경을 토대로 살펴본다.
